Some fire fighting compounds may be harmful to aquatic life
By CFF Staff
Headlines News Canada wildfiresSept. 8, 2020, Guelph, Ont. – Water additives commonly used to help firefighters extinguish flames vary greatly in their toxicity, with some products potentially causing serious damage to aquatic plants and fish, a new University of Guelph study suggests. | READ MORE
